By the age of five or six, your kids will form eating, exercise and sleep habits that can last a lifetime. The Guelph Family Health Study is testing new ways for kids to learn healthy habits early – habits that can significantly lower a child’s risk for disease now and in the future. Our podcast, Healthy Habits, Happy Homes provides evidence-based advice, tips, tools, and interviews with experts to help your family develop healthy home routines!

Episode 73: Supporting Kids with Learning Disabilities: A Secondary School Team Perspective with Lisa Sanvido

Mar 4th, 2025 12:00 AM

In this episode, we sat down with Lisa Sanvido. Lisa is currently the Vice Principal at John F. Ross CVI and the Vice President of the Learning Disabilities Association of Wellington County’s Board of Directors. She is an educator with a deep passion for supporting students with learning differences and has dedicated her career to ensuring that every student has access to the tools and resources they need to succeed. Lisa has expertise in navigating accommodations, transition planning, and pathway support, which makes her an invaluable resource for both parents and educators. Don’t miss this episode in which Lisa shares her insights on how families can access and navigate support systems in both elementary and secondary schools, ensuring that students with learning disabilities are set up for success—both academically and beyond.

Episode 72: Celebrating Equity, Diversity, and Inclusion (EDI) at Home with Dr. Marsha Hinds Myrie

Feb 18th, 2025 12:00 AM

In this episode, we were joined by Dr. Marsha Hinds Myrie. Dr. Hinds is an Adjunct professor in the Department of Political Science and an Educational Developer, specializing in Anti-Oppressive and Inclusive Pedagogies in the Office of Teaching and Learning, at the University of Guelph. With over 20 years of experience in education, Dr. Hinds is committed to creating equitable, inclusive spaces. Marsha’s work bridges education and activism, focusing on the importance of identity and cultural understanding. Her insights on Equity, Diversity, and Inclusion (EDI) extend to engaging children in meaningful conversations, helping to build a foundation for respect and empathy across all ages. Don’t miss out on this important and interesting episode, where we talk about the ways families can support the principles of EDI in their home and beyond!
